Technetium-99 (Tc-99) is predominantly an artificially produced radioactive metal. Tc-99 also occurs naturally in very small amounts in the earth's crust. Tc-99 was first obtained from molybdenum but is also produced as a nuclear reactor fission product of uranium and plutonium. Webb18 dec. 2012 · Technetium occurs naturally in small quantities in uranium ore. The isotope technetium-99 can be produced from waste products of uranium nuclear fuel. Technetium-99m can be produced by neutron activation of molybdenum-98 to form molybdenum-99, which has a half-life of 65.94 h and decays via beta emission to form technetium-99m. http://hyperphysics.phy-astr.gsu.edu/hbase/Nuclear/technetium.html pop singer rexha clue
